GCC countries do not manufacture cigarettes. Every one of the 60 billion sticks smoked across the Gulf each year is imported.

Philip Morris, British American Tobacco, Japan Tobacco International, and Imperial Brands all depend on wholesale distributors to move product from port to shelf across a region where tobacco is legal, heavily taxed, and consumed at scale. For the wholesale trader, that total import dependency is the entire business model: if you are not importing it, nobody is smoking it.

The UAE tobacco products market generates USD 2.2 billion in cigarette revenue alone in 2025, with the broader market growing at 4.53 percent CAGR, according to Statista¹. The GCC tobacco market was valued at USD 7.0 billion in 2024 and is projected to reach USD 10.3 billion by 2033 at 4.1 percent CAGR, per IMARC Group².

Beyond cigarettes, the UAE's shisha culture runs deep. Hookah tobacco is served in hotel lounges, dedicated cafes, and restaurants across every emirate, and Al Fakher, headquartered in the UAE, holds over 30 percent of global shisha market share, per Hangsen³.

Cigars and premium tobacco serve the duty-free channel, hospitality sector, and a high-income resident population. The UAE applies 100 percent excise tax on tobacco products, which elevates wholesale unit values and creates a regulated, high-margin distribution channel for compliant traders.

For wholesale traders importing and distributing cigarettes, shisha tobacco, cigars, and other tobacco products across the UAE and GCC, this is a market where import dependency is absolute and the product range extends well beyond the cigarette pack.

4630.11 - Wholesale Of Tobacco Products

This activity covers the wholesale trade of tobacco products. You are buying and selling products made from or containing tobacco in wholesale quantities for distribution to licensed retailers, duty-free operators, hospitality venues, and other traders.

The scope covers cigarettes, cigars, cigarillos, pipe tobacco, roll-your-own tobacco, shisha and hookah tobacco (including flavoured molasses-based tobacco products), smokeless tobacco (snuff and chewing tobacco), and heated tobacco products where the device heats actual tobacco leaf. Electronic vaping devices and e-liquids, while regulated alongside tobacco in the UAE, are electronic consumer products and do not fall within the scope of tobacco product wholesale under this activity.

Third-Party Approval

This business activity requires third-party approval from the Dubai Municipality (DM) before obtaining the trade license.

Anti-Money Laundering Compliance

This business activity is exempt from AML compliance requirements.
